Technical Specifications

Parameter NameValue
TypeParameter
Mount Surface Mount
Mounting Type Surface Mount
Package / Case 8-SOIC (0.154, 3.90mm Width)
Number of Pins 8
Operating Temperature0°C~70°C
PackagingTape & Reel (TR)
Published 2005
JESD-609 Code e3
Part StatusObsolete
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 8
Type Zero Delay Buffer
Terminal Finish Tin (Sn)
Technology CMOS
Voltage - Supply 3V~3.6V
Terminal Position DUAL
Terminal FormGULL WING
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 3.3V
[email protected] Reflow Temperature-Max (s) 40
Base Part Number NB2305A
Pin Count8
Operating Supply Voltage3.3V
Supply Voltage-Max (Vsup) 3.6V
Supply Voltage-Min (Vsup) 3V
Number of Circuits 1
Nominal Supply Current34mA
Frequency (Max) 133.33MHz
Input Clock
Ratio - Input:Output 1:5
PLL Yes
Differential - Input:Output No/No
Same Edge Skew-Max (tskwd) 0.25 ns
Number of True Outputs 4
Length 4.9mm
Width 3.9mm
Radiation HardeningNo
RoHS StatusRoHS Compliant
Lead Free Lead Free
